Output 551306396af196d487bcd50b90ac526f6cdfe47b4613a985c5d7124ba280ea17:0

value
262661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96db06dc8e32fb23385ed1c66a9fa6cfe0e8c103 OP_EQUAL
address
3FSffZrufVxwUaT1iX996vPVM8DZuvt6ak
transaction
551306396af196d487bcd50b90ac526f6cdfe47b4613a985c5d7124ba280ea17
spent
true